LoRa and IoT Networks for Applications in Industry 4.0

Author : Anita Gehlot,Rajesh Singh,Ravindra Kumar Sharma,Kamal Kumar Sharma
Publisher : Nova Science Publishers
Page : 0 pages
File Size : 55,9 Mb
Release : 2020
Category : Internet of things
ISBN : 1536171646

Get Book

LoRa and IoT Networks for Applications in Industry 4.0 by Anita Gehlot,Rajesh Singh,Ravindra Kumar Sharma,Kamal Kumar Sharma Pdf

"The concept of Industry 4.0 includes both Internet of Things (IoT) structure and the local networks which need to carry the real-time tasks. The LoRa technology can be implemented for industrial wireless networks to control sensors and actuators of the Industry 4.0 era. This book aims to explore the methods and systems to implement LoRa network for Industry 4.0. The book comprises of ten chapters. Chapter 1 explains the monitoring of pipeline leaks, which play a prominent role in crude oil industry. To achieve the best solution and more protection of the environment, possible combinations of various technologies are discussed. Chapter 2 illustrates the low power wide area networks. A survey of recent published articles has been included on Low Power Wide Area networks and their applications. Chapter 3 discusses industrial hazards. It explores the various technical algorithms comprising of various equipments able to monitor environmental parameters by sensing through different pre-installed nodes deployed at specific positions. Chapter 4 deals with smart agriculture with an emphasis on guaranteed nourishment, effects of environmental changes on agribusiness along with lighting and smart parking issues. Chapter 5 proposes an XBEee and IoT based architecture for the monitoring the garbage bins wirelessly. Here the XBee based sensor, which is placed in the garbage bin, initiates the function of our architecture and sends the status of the garbage bin to the local sever. Chapter 6 identifies various areas where fire safety technology upgradation is required. The importance of wireless sensor networks as the one of the efficient methods for fire safety systems is also highlighted. Chapter 7 reports a review of research work related to the RSSI. RSSI is concluded as a very good indoor localization approach. Chapter 8 explores the problem of measuring the depth and flow of water in large water body or water pipe. A solution is proposed which will reduce the chance of human error and make pace for intelligent cities. Chapter 9 discusses the cyber security in manufacturing and related industries. It explores the nature of the data, topologies of IoT devices, and complexities of threat management and ensuring compliance. Chapter 10 addresses the importance of fire safety in smart city and building along with the role of IoT for meeting the requirement. Low power wide area network (LPWAN) is a promising solution for long range and low power Internet of Things (IoT) and machine to machine (M2M) communication applications. The LPWANs are resource-constrained networks and have critical requirements for long battery life, extended coverage, high scalability, and low device and deployment costs. There are several design and deployment challenges such as media access control, spectrum management, link optimization and adaptability, energy harvesting, duty cycle restrictions, coexistence and interference, interoperability and heterogeneity, security and privacy, and others. This book provides a comprehensive overview of the latest trends in Internet of Things (IoT) antenna design. IoT is a rapidly growing network of interconnected devices that can collect and exchange data. This data can be used to improve efficiency, safety, and productivity in many applications, including smart cities, grids, industrial internet, computer security, etc. One of the main components of the IoT is the antenna. Antennas are responsible for transmitting and receiving the data that flows between IoT devices. To be effective, IoT antennas must be small, light, and easy to integrate into devices. They must also be able to operate in various environments, including those with elevated interference levels.
